WC_REST_Orders_V2_Controller::get_object
Get object. Return false if object is not of required type.
Метод класса: WC_REST_Orders_V2_Controller{}
Хуков нет.
Возвращает
WC_Data|true|false.
Использование
// protected - в коде основоного (родительского) или дочернего класса $result = $this->get_object( $id );
- $id(int) (обязательный)
- Object ID.
Список изменений
| С версии 3.0.0 | Введена. |
Код WC_REST_Orders_V2_Controller::get_object() WC REST Orders V2 Controller::get object WC 10.4.2
protected function get_object( $id ) {
$order = wc_get_order( $id );
// In case id is a refund's id (or it's not an order at all), don't expose it via /orders/ path.
if ( ! $order || 'shop_order_refund' === $order->get_type() ) {
return false;
}
return $order;
}